简要总结
Chronic wounds are a source of significant morbidity and escalated healthcare costs. The wound care professional has a myriad of modern wound dressings to choose from, each of which has benefits and drawbacks. An understanding of how a given dressing performs in healing a particular wound is crucial in order to determine a clinical mapping of wound dressings to wound types; such a categorization would lead to more efficient clinical decision making and better patient outcomes. This case series will evaluate the ability of a porcine-derived collagen dressing to improve healing of chronic lower-extremity wounds.

入选标准
- •Has at least one of the following types of wounds below the knee: diabetic ulcer, pressure ulcer, venous ulcer, ulcer of mixed-vascular origin, traumatic wound, post-surgical wound
- •Wound has been present for at least four weeks
- •Wound is free of necrotic tissue or it is possible for necrotic tissue to be removed by typical debridement practices prior to or during treatment phase
- •Wound has not healed after using at least one other type of advanced wound care treatment
- •Wound size is between 1 and 100 cm2
- •Patient has adequate circulation, as demonstrated by biphasic or triphasic Doppler waveform, measured within three months prior to study enrollment. If monophasic on exam, then non-invasive tests must display Ankle Brachial Index greater than 0.8 and no worse than mild disease on segmental pressures.
- •Wound is free of infection and absence of osteomyelitis.
排除标准
- •Pregnant, planning to become pregnant during the study timeframe, or breast feeding
- •Has a known allergy to porcine products
- •Has an allergy or sensitivity to any type of collagen
- •Unable or unwilling to receive porcine collagen
- •Wound is infected or there is presence of osteomyelitis
- •Inability, in the opinion of the Investigator to follow protocol requirements, attend follow up visits in a timely manner, or otherwise comply with the requirements of the protocol
